On I75 headed north, from the intersection toward Orlando, we have seen numerous wrecks involving new trailers and many times new pickups or suvs.
I have no idea if they had sway control.
But the old theme sure your truck or rv can handle that comes to mind. A light weight single rear tire pick up or suv and a heavier trailer is a disaster waiting to happen. Just like the lengthy trailer loaded,with watermelons entering the interstate and semi flying by at the same time. The trailer turned that pickup every which but loose and ended up in front and tore every thing up.
If you are going to tow a trailer, regardless of speed the tow vehicle needs to have more weight over therear wheels and with sway control. I have no idea about the peculiar construction show of the trailer. I don't believe it is factory though.
Don't recall new Fifth wheels lying in the median and side of the Interstate. That popular RV Dealer, I wonder if they have a sign over their door, Oh sure your 1/2 ton truck or light suv can handle it?
